Common Causes

Failed defrost heater, faulty defrost timer or control board, defective defrost thermostat, or damaged door gasket.

DIY Troubleshooting Steps

  1. Check door gaskets. 2. Don't leave freezer door open. 3. Check defrost drain. 4. Manually defrost and see if it returns.

When to Call a Professional in Ladera Ranch

If frost returns within 24-48 hours of manual defrosting, the defrost system has failed. TruePro technicians in Ladera Ranch typically diagnose frost buildup in freezer issues within 30 minutes. We keep common refrigerator parts on our trucks for same-day repair.
